Why These Are the Top GMC Repair Auto Repair Shops in Ragland

** The GMC repair market serving Ragland, WV, is characterized by a small number of highly dependable, independent shops rather than a high volume of competitors. There is no dedicated GMC dealership immediately in Ragland, which solidifies the role of these regional specialists. The average quality of service is high, as these businesses survive on reputation and word-of-mouth in a tight-knit community. Competition is moderate but quality-focused; shops distinguish themselves through specific technical expertise (e.g., C & C for diesel) rather than price-cutting. Typical pricing is competitive for rural West Virginia. Standard mechanical labor rates are generally between $90 - $120/hour. Specialized services, particularly diesel engine repair and transmission rebuilds, command a premium due to the required expertise and equipment. Customers can expect to pay significantly more for Duramax injector replacement or an Allison transmission overhaul compared to standard brake or suspension work. Overall, residents have access to competent, reputable service without needing to travel to a major metropolitan center like Charleston.

What are common GMC repair issues for drivers in the Ragland area due to local driving conditions?

Given the hilly terrain and seasonal road treatments in West Virginia, common issues include premature brake wear, suspension component stress, and undercarriage corrosion. GMC trucks used on rural or unpaved roads may also experience earlier-than-expected wear on steering and four-wheel-drive components.

When should I seek immediate service for my GMC in this area?

Given Ragland's remote location, seek immediate service for dashboard warning lights (like check engine or 4WD alerts), unusual noises from the brakes or suspension, or any performance issue that could leave you stranded on rural roads, especially during winter months.

How do repair costs for GMCs in this region compare to other areas?

Labor rates in the Ragland region are often competitive, but parts costs for GMCs remain consistent with national averages. For major repairs, some owners find it worthwhile to compare quotes from shops in Logan or Charleston, factoring in travel, as a wider market can sometimes offer better pricing or parts availability.
